Like our other varieties of truffles, we
also offer Bianchetti Truffles in a variety
of preserved forms. Surprisingly affordable,
preserved Bianchetti Truffle products add
distinction without draining your food budget.
When buying preserved truffle products,
always check the label for the Latin name
of the product. Any preserved product containing
authentic Bianchetti Truffles will always
be labeled Tuber Albidum Pico. If you do
not find the Latin name on the label, the
contents will not be Bianchetti Truffles
and you will be disappointed with the imposters
taste and aroma. You can purchase Urbani
products with confidence because you will
always find the Latin names on all of our
labels.
In the early 1900’s our uncle,
Carlo Urbani, was the first person in
the world to experiment in canning and
jarring truffles. When Uncle Carlo perfected
his novel process, it became possible
for truffles to survive transatlantic
shipping and effectively be exported from
Italy to America. Urbani still uses Uncle
Carlo’s basic technique and can
assure the highest quality of preserved
truffle product availability anywhere
in the world today. These products allow
the chef to bring the beauty of the Bianchetti
Truffle to the table regardless of the
season.
